Output 9859ca8c7139e1621185eb5599741413d514fee095849f5e13f29c2d450ffbae:3

value
2000110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acf50eefc0e60e95ea75587c2414ca104a38fef2 OP_EQUAL
address
3HTXiVRqTtpTnFKbPLbEWBzCxUwaHYFDBY
transaction
9859ca8c7139e1621185eb5599741413d514fee095849f5e13f29c2d450ffbae
spent
true